Find the Z-score such that the area under the standard normal curve to the right is 0.26.
The approximate z-score that corresponds to a right tail area of 0.26 is _______
Right tail area = 0.26
For 0.26 in the right side z score is 0.64 (From z-table) (rounded to 2 decimal places)
